Sherline headstocks and parts can be found in a range of models from the factory. Usually ER16 and MT1. Both of which are extremely little. Sherline likewise uses WW collet sets for really tiny work. Mainly watchmakers and clockmakers utilize the WW collets. Many prefer ER25, ER32 or even ER40 collet sizes with a larger spindle travel through hole. The 5C collet for the Sherline lathe would be the very best. For Sherline mills, the majority of really do not care for the MT1 and barely like the ER16. An R8 spindle with a low profile would be best. It provides the most flexibility and many tool options. You can find lots of reviews on both the lathe and the mill. Taig likewise offers lathes and mills. It’s Sherlines main competition. In reality, you can find a great deal of videos and posts describing Taig vs Sherline. The Taig products provide far more rigid ways and usually more “sturdy” overall. The Taig motors are pretty weak, similar to the Sherline motors. A high quality brushless motor can make the machine seem like a totally different mill or lathe. Taig likewise uses a great CNC all set mill and lathe. You can also go with their digital CNC system which uses closed-looped steppers and Mach3 software. The Taig spindles have the very same problems as the Sherline. They are far too small. Plus, the deal a “gang tool” lathe. The drawback with both manufactures is the absence of serious upgrades.
Sherline uses lots of parts and accessories, however not much to make it a better machine. To start with, they headstock uses poor quality bearings and the bearings are too little. This implies the spindle itself requires to be small. A spindle with very little mass implies the lathe or mill the surface quality won’t be as good and subject to vibration problems. For example, they use numerous lathe accessories, however you can’t get a 5C headstock or ER25, ER32 or ER40. Plus, the go through hole needs to be little due to the fact that the bearings are small. There is a similar issue with the mill. You can just utilize ER16 collets and this restricts its usage. Of course those in Pierson, Florida 32180 may have different needs.

What about a better jaw chuck for the lathe? Lots of complain that the small chucks won’t hold steel for cutting. The part will simply fall out. On choice is to buy a headstock with a jaw chuck adapter built in. This can open up more alternatives for 5″ or 6″ chuck. Particularly if you opt for larger bearings.
